How much do senior full stack web developer j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 3,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ior full stack web developer in Sioux Falls, SD is $117,275.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$79,600.00 and $127,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ior full stack web developer?

A Senior Full Stack Web Developer is an experienced software professional who designs, develops, and maintains both the front-end and back-end components of web applications. They are proficient in multiple programming languages and frameworks, enabling them to build user interfaces, server-side logic, databases, and APIs. Senior-level developers also often lead teams, make architectural decisions, and mentor junior developers. Their expertise ensures that web applications are scalable, secure, and efficient from end to end.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ior full stack web developer?

To thrive as a Senior Full Stack Web Developer, you need advanced proficiency in both front-end (e.g., JavaScript, React, HTML/CSS) and back-end (e.g., Node.js, Python, databases) technologies, typically backed by a computer science degree or equivalent experience. Expertise with version control systems like Git, cloud platforms (AWS, Azure), and familiarity with CI/CD pipelines or relevant certifications are highly valuable. Strong problem-solving, leadership, and communication skills help you effectively collaborate and mentor junior developers. These skills are crucial for delivering robust, scalable applications and leading projects across diverse technical and team environments.

How does a senior full stack web developer typically collaborate with cross-functional teams on large-scale projects?

Senior Full Stack Web Developers frequently work alongside designers, product managers, QA engineers, and other developers to deliver feature-rich web applications. They participate in sprint planning, code reviews, and architectural discussions, ensuring alignment between front-end and back-end solutions. Effective communication is crucial, as they often translate technical concepts for non-technical stakeholders and help integrate feedback from different departments. This collaborative approach not only improves product quality but also provides valuable leadership opportunities within the development team.

What is the difference between Senior Full Stack Web Developer vs Front End Developer?

AspectSenior Full Stack Web DeveloperFront End Developer
Required SkillsProficiency in both front-end and back-end technologies, including JavaScript, HTML, CSS, server-side languages, databasesExpertise in H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and front-end frameworks like React or Angular
Work EnvironmentFull-stack development teams, both client and server-side projectsPrimarily UI/UX design, front-end frameworks, and client-side scripting
Common UsageUsed across startups, tech companies, and agencies requiring comprehensive development skillsUsed in projects focusing on user interface, visual design, and user experience

The main difference between a Senior Full Stack Web Developer and a Front End Developer lies in scope. The senior full stack role covers both front-end and back-end development, requiring broader skills and experience, while the front end developer specializes in creating and optimizing the user interface and experience.
